On the various other hand, trademarks are intended to cover any well-known symbols, such as logo designs, names, or slogans, which make it very easy for customers to identify in between various assets or services. It is vital to distinguish between a copyright and a trademark because the 2 are different legal methods in the area of intellectual property.

Copyright uses to literary works (novels, poems), musicals, remarkable plays or dancings, choreography, paintings, drawings, sculptures, movies, and sound fixes. It is claimed that copyright is obtained when an initial work is produced and exists in a real medium of expression where the work is replicated or recorded.

By the end of reading this post, you need to have an excellent idea of what form of copyright you require and how to go concerning obtaining it. A copyright is a type of copyright and is a means to shield original works of authorship that are fixed in a concrete medium of expression.

You may have a concept regarding a flick manuscript, yet till you compose that script, you do not own a copyright. That claimed, there are means to secure a plain concept via express or implied agreements, however the very best method to shield a concept is to not tell anybody (i.e., keep it a secret) till you share it in a substantial tool of expression and get copyright (or license) defense.

You can register your mark with your local state government in which you make use of the mark for state trademark registration, which provides a more powerful kind of trademark security, nevertheless, you must sign up the mark with the USA License and Hallmark Workplace (USPTO.gov), for federal trademark enrollment. Having a federal hallmark registration on the general public record will preserve a record of your use and proof of your possession of the mark, which comes in helpful if you locate somebody infringing on your hallmark.

The guidelines controling state trademark registrations vary from one state to another and each state's hallmark regulations must be assessed to ascertain the size of state trademark defenses. You should speak with a hallmark lawyer to figure out if your trademark is registered in your state and exactly how to achieve such state hallmark registration.

The public disclosure is crucial due to the fact that the objective and intent behind these intellectual residential property regulations are to advertise the arts and sciences. The USA Constitution offered Congress the power to pass these legislations in Write-up I, area 8, called the copyright and patent condition, which reviews in important component "Congress will have power.

The right that is approved under license regulation remains in the language of the statute which states, "the right to omit others from making, using, selling, or marketing" the invention. Thus, technically it's not the right to make, utilize, market, sell, or import the development, but the right to exclude others from doing such things.

Filing For A Trademark

There are three sorts of licenses: utility licenses, style licenses, and plant patents: Energy patents are one of the most common and are most commonly what people consider when they think of filing for a license. People normally think of "inventions" when they think about licenses. You might require an energy license if you invent a brand-new and beneficial process, machine, article of manufacture, and make-up of matter.

A style license is for any creation of a brand-new, initial, and decorative (i.e., non-functional) layout for a post of manufacture. Lawyer For Trademark. These licenses are typically used in the apparel industry to shield new, non-functional designs. This allows a designer to exclude rival stylist from knocking off their styles
